Output 0aaa52b94dbb187a72594a659306cd32ec59c87264493e117c079b5725173566:0

value
50267030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aefb828f96a8fd01a6f1bbb54dfa0c657b1e019 OP_EQUAL
address
374eHfUJzmTxaGF27uSSihX3MFNr3gKY4J
transaction
0aaa52b94dbb187a72594a659306cd32ec59c87264493e117c079b5725173566
confirmations
350650
spent
true